Constellation Software Inc. (“CSI”) has grown rapidly through acquisitions and organic growth of Vertical-Market-Software (“VMS”) companies. It has a portfolio of over 750 companies with more than 125,000 customers across 100+ countries, generating over US$5.0 billion in revenue. Headquartered in Toronto, Canada, CSI operates globally with offices worldwide.

CSI’s team combines financial and operational expertise to support its acquired companies by implementing management systems, evaluating and negotiating acquisitions, and helping companies expand into new markets and diversify products.

CSI is listed on the Toronto Stock Exchange (CSU.TO) and has six divisions serving over 80 vertical markets globally.

About Juniper Group

Juniper Group, the European arm of Vela Software (a division of CSI), is headquartered in Palma de Mallorca, Spain. It has a multicultural team of over 50 employees across the US, Canada, Australia, Latin America, and Europe, including more than 10 in the Juniper Group family.

Due to ongoing growth, Juniper Group seeks an experienced Financial Controller with strong accounting and financial expertise, particularly in buy-side or sell-side transactions, to support acquisition activities across Europe. This is a unique opportunity to join a leading software acquirer.

Juniper Group provides software solutions to various public and private vertical markets, focusing on travel, insurance, banking, healthcare, public sector, and oil & gas.
